RPA Platform Implementation: Decisions Leaders Should Make First

RPA platform implementation should not begin with bot building. Leaders first need to decide which processes are ready, who owns automation outcomes, how exceptions will be handled, what systems the bots will touch, and how production support will work after go live. Without those decisions, RPA can reduce tasks in one area while creating support risk, audit gaps, and manual workarounds elsewhere.

The best RPA programs treat the platform as an execution layer, not the strategy. The strategy is operational control through governed automation.

Why Platform Selection Is Not the First Decision

Automation Anywhere, UiPath, Microsoft Power Automate, BMC, Graphite, and other platforms can all support valuable automation when matched to the right operating context. The problem is not usually the platform. The problem is unclear process ownership, weak discovery, unstable data, poor exception design, and no plan for bot monitoring.

For a CFO, that can affect close cycle reliability, reconciliations, approvals, and audit evidence. For a COO, it can affect queue backlogs, throughput, and service levels. For a CIO, it can affect access control, integration reliability, change management, and internal support capacity. Leaders should make these operating decisions before comparing licenses and features.

Where RPA Creates Value in Business Critical Workflows

RPA supports repetitive, rules based work such as invoice validation, payment matching, claim status checks, eligibility verification, employee onboarding updates, access review support, compliance evidence collection, order updates, report extraction, and daily queue processing.

A finance operations team may spend hours extracting reports, checking reconciliation differences, updating close trackers, routing exceptions, and preparing supporting evidence. RPA can reduce the repetitive execution, but only if the process is mapped, rules are stable, data fields are known, and exceptions are routed to the right owner. If the bot is built only for the clean path, the finance team may still spend late nights fixing failed transactions manually.

Decisions Leaders Should Make Before Bot Development

Before implementation, leaders should align on decisions that shape whether RPA will operate reliably in production.

  • Process priority: Which workflows have high volume, clear rules, measurable manual effort, and visible business impact?
  • Business ownership: Who owns the process rules, success metrics, and exception priorities?
  • IT ownership: Who owns credentials, access control, environments, change approvals, and platform administration?
  • Exception model: What happens when data is missing, systems are down, records conflict, approvals are overdue, or transactions fail?
  • Testing standard: Will bots be tested against real operating conditions, edge cases, and system changes?
  • Monitoring model: Who watches bot runs, failure alerts, queue aging, credential expiry, and recurring error patterns?
  • Improvement cycle: How will the team use bot logs and business feedback to improve the automation program?

Why Governance Must Be Built Into the Platform Program

RPA governance is not paperwork. It is the operating discipline that keeps bots reliable, auditable, and aligned with business rules. Governance should define process intake, design standards, access approval, bot documentation, test evidence, release approval, monitoring, exception review, and change management.

Without governance, a bot can become an undocumented dependency. It may work until a screen changes, a data field shifts, a password expires, or a business rule changes. At that point, the team discovers that no one clearly owns the automation. A governed RPA platform implementation reduces that risk by designing ownership before the first bot goes live.

A Practical RPA Readiness Model

Leaders can think about RPA readiness in stages. The first stage is manual work recognition: identifying repetitive tasks that slow teams down. The second is process discovery: mapping triggers, systems, owners, rules, exceptions, and outcomes. The third is automation readiness: confirming that data, rules, access, and exception routes are stable enough for automation.

The fourth stage is bot design and development, where the workflow is built for real conditions. The fifth is governance and testing, where documentation, controls, and release approvals are confirmed. The sixth is production support, where monitoring, run logs, issue ownership, and continuous improvement keep the program reliable.
